Admission Requirements

Academic Requirements

  • Qualification for University Entrance\xc2\xa0(e.g. Abitur, high school diploma, national test for university entrance, ...)
    \xc2\xa0
  • Bachelor degree or equivalent degree in the field of Science or Engineering with above average grades. The Bachelor degree has to be completed with a minimum of 180 ECTS points or within a regular period of study of at least three years\xc2\xa0
    \xc2\xa0
  • Profound Knowledge in Mathematics and Physics\xc2\xa0(usually a minimum 12 credits each during the Bachelor studies)
    \xc2\xa0
  • English Language Proficiency

For more information, please visit programme website.

English Proficiency: IELTS 6.5 or equivalent.

The Karlsruhe Institute of Technology is both a German public research university in Karlsruhe, Baden-Württemberg, and a research center of the Helmholtz Association.
